The Compost Podcast

The Compost Podcast explores everything compost — from food waste, organics recycling and composting technology to soil health, climate change, circular economy solutions and the future of sustainable waste management. Presented by Compostable.ca , the podcast brings together composting industry experts, researchers, innovators, businesses and community leaders to explore the science, challenges, policies, technologies and real-world solutions shaping composting in Canada and around the world. Each episode turns research and industry knowledge into practical, balanced conversations about how we can keep organic waste out of landfills, return valuable nutrients to the soil, reduce greenhouse gas emissions and build more resilient communities.
